(EMAILWIRE.COM, April 24, 2013 ) Sydney, Australia -- Body pain and injuries are common among nail specialists because of the awkward postures they have to maintain when servicing their clients for long periods of time. They are more prone to injuries and risks as a result of their repetitive tasks as exposed by ergonomic tests.
This line of work, although may seem simple to execute, calls for a lot of accuracy especially when dealing with the clients. The repetitive motions needed for nail filing, buffing, cutting, and the like require awkward postures that need to be kept for long periods of time in order to precisely get the work done and to meet the client's expectations.
However, these positions can lead to numerous injuries and discomforts such as a stiff neck and other muscoskeletal injuries such as tendonitis and carpal tunnel syndrome. The areas where these specialists often feel the most discomfort are in their hands, shoulders, neck, and fingers. Salon owners should see to it that they avoid these discomforts from taking place in their workers if they wish to obtain quality service for their customers. It is also highly suggested to assign tasks in such a way that will enable them to give enough recovery time for the muscle group that has been used in the previous task. Give the employees in between breaks by managing their schedules and alternating their tasks.
Take into account that the overall placement and design of the establishment is a huge factor in guaranteeing your workerÂ’s comfort. Ensure that you have planned the layout accurately if you wish to maximize their potential at work. Keeping everything such as the supplies and storage within easy reach is a must. Guarantee that the work stations level are appropriate for the employees. In addition to that, ensure that these are within shoulder and knee height as well. A common mistake often made by the business owners is overlooking their employeesÂ’ needs in favour for their clientÂ’s. Furniture and equipment are purchased based upon their clientÂ’s needs, comfort, and safety. Take into account that it is also necessary to consider the wellbeing of the employees. Purchase equipment that are easy to use and wonÂ’t pose as a health hazard in the workplace.
Research states that workers who have a good posture at work are more efficient in accomplishing their tasks which in turn can lead to happier and satisfied clients. Less mistakes would then imply a reduced percentage in customers complaining about the quality of service thus increasing the establishment’s profits in a short period of time.
